WebIdentify the right side of your work. This should be the smooth side. The wrong side will have a lot of little bumps ( here's how to tell the right side from the wrong side in case you need to catch up). Find the first row you actually knitted. It will be the first row that shows many little Vs next to each other. WebAug 24, 2015 · Notes from the Knotty Knit Wits podcast Our Project Bags Weaving in the Ends Community Service Field... WebWhen working rows which follow short rows, work the "wraps" at the turning points of the short rows, together with the stitches they wrap, as follows: When working a RS row: Knit to wrapped stitch. Slip next stitch from left needle to right needle, use tip of left needle to pick up "wrap" and place it on right needle, insert left needle into both wrap and stitch, and knit …
